In Person Residential Rehabilitation Program (RRP) services are designed for individuals with serious mental illness who have difficulty maintaining housing. Our team helps individuals obtain housing, employment, mental health services, and more. What to expect. This is a direct care opportunity to provide support for mental health treatment. You will assess and monitor client needs, develop service plans , connect clients to community services and resources , and advocate for your clients as necessary.
Additional responsibilities will include:
Assisting clients through program enrollment and orientation . Coordinating client medical appointments, transportation, housing, money management, medication monitoring, etc. Developing and assisting with client medication management plan . Developing and assisting with client individual rehabilitation plan. Obtaining and maintaining entitlements for clients. Maintaining accurate and complete documentation.
